Relatable Characters and Over-the-Top Situations
Koharu is the kind of character you immediately root for. She's trying her best, she's endearingly awkward, and she's got a heart of gold. She may struggle with her studies, but you'll probably be able to identify with her feelings about falling for Senpai.
And Senpai? He's the textbook definition of a stoic, seemingly unapproachable character with a hidden soft side. Underneath that cool exterior, there’s a genuine person waiting to connect. It might take a while, but that's what makes it so worth it!
The supporting characters are also fantastic. You have the meddling friends who are *clearly* shipping the two leads, the rivals who throw a wrench into the romance, and the quirky teachers who just add to the general chaos. They all bring their own flavor to the mix, making the story even richer.
